Title:
  [HP Pavilion Notebook - 13-b208tu] Broadcom BCM43142 wireless fails to
  resume from suspend

Status in bcmwl package in Ubuntu:
  Incomplete

Bug description:
  The wifi connection on the HP 13-b208tu laptop (Broadcom BCM4365) fails after computer resumes from suspend:
  https://bugs.launchpad.net/ubuntu/+source/bcmwl/+bug/1435728/+attachment/4356127/+files/log

  As per Bug 1434136 this laptop is running the latest version of the
  BIOS that boots successfully with Ubuntu (F.24).

  WORKAROUND: rmmod wl && modprobe wl
